We sprinted to Upper Reed this morning in hopes of finding a deeper snowpack, which we found along with a persistent slab problem. The zone was littered with evidence of D1 to D2 persistent slab avalanches which appeared to have released during the last storm. We found that this weak layer was still reactive after yielding shooting cracks and an ECTP22 ~60cm below the surface on a thin layer of facets. The problem did not change with aspect, however it did lessen the further south we traveled (towards the forecast area).
